Catch up on all the action from the 2024 Music City Open, presented by Lone Star Discs, at Milridge Park. The event features a new, unique design inspired by Jonesboro, with a renumbering of holes and the addition of some fresh challenges. With over 11,000 feet of play, this course is sure to test even the most seasoned players. Pro Tour standings are on full display as top competitors battle for position in the lead-up to the Pro Tour Championship in October. The course boasts an open layout with plenty of out-of-bounds opportunities and a generous breeze to contend with. Watch as pros like Nathan Queen, Andrew Fish, and Carter Johnson showcase their skills, including strategic play, big shots, and crucial putts. Highlights include expert drives from Calvin Heimberg on restructured hole three, a clutch putt by Anthony Berilla, and Logan Bowers' signature forehand specialist stroke.
